CaseChat Overview and Summary
In *Paviello and Paviello and Anor (No 2)*, the husband sought an order that the wife pay his costs of opposing her application filed on 4 May 2018. The wife's application filed on the same date was also before the court, as was a costs application made by the Second Respondent in response to the wife's application. The proceedings were heard by Le Poer Trench J.
The primary legal issue before the court was whether the wife should be ordered to pay the husband's costs of opposing her application. Ancillary to this, the court had to determine the wife's application and the costs application made by the Second Respondent.
Le Poer Trench J dismissed the husband's application for costs, the wife's application, and the Second Respondent's costs application. The court made no specific pronouncements on the underlying legal principles guiding these dismissals, beyond the implicit finding that no party had established a sufficient basis to depart from the usual costs orders in relation to the dismissed applications. The final orders reflected the dismissal of all applications before the court.
